I have recently built a website using iWeb to build a company website, also using iPhoto to create a slideshow for use on this website. I have recently completed everything, uploaded the website and my three quicktime videos do not play... I have accessed the website a couple of times to try and figure out whats wrong and have seen the Quicktime logo with a question mark in it and another time had the Quicktime logo with a circle and line through it.... what does this mean, or what am i doing wrong? i am open to any other suggestions on creating a slideshow using some other program. thanks,

Export the iPhoto slideshow (or just convert the existing movie file) into a standard cross-platform format like MP4.
